%description
This is an unstable development branch of the GIMP package for
adventurous users. It contains many new features, but might be
unstable, crash, or not work at all. Report problems not related to
packaging to http://bugzilla.gnome.org/.
The GIMP (GNU Image Manipulation Program) is a powerful image
composition and editing program, which can be extremely useful for
creating logos and other graphics for Web pages. The GIMP offers many
of the tools and filters you would expect to find in similar commercial
offerings and contains some interesting extras as well. The GIMP
provides alarge image manipulation toolbox, including channel
operations and layers, effects, subpixel imaging and antialiasing, and
conversions- all including multilevel undo. The GIMP offers a scripting
facility, but many of the included scripts rely on fonts that we cannot
distribute. The GIMP FTP sitehas a package of fonts that you need to
run the included scripts and that you can install yourself. Some of the
fonts have unusual licensing requirements, but all the licenses are
documented in the package. Get
ftp://ftp.gimp.org/pub/gimp/fonts/freefonts-0.10.tar.gz and
ftp://ftp.gimp.org/pub/gimp/fonts/sharefonts-0.10.tar.gz if you like to
do so. Alternatively, choose fonts that exist on your systembefore
running the scripts. .

%changelog
* Wed Oct 24 2007 - sbrabec@suse.cz
- Updated to version 2.4.0:
* further improved the rectangle select and crop tools
* allow to mark out-of-gamut colors when doing a soft proof
* bug fixes
- Package renamed from gimp-unstable to gimp.
* Thu Oct 11 2007 - sbrabec@suse.cz
- poppler devel package names prepended by "lib".
* Mon Oct 08 2007 - sbrabec@suse.cz
- Use binding specific poppler devel package.
* Mon Sep 24 2007 - stbinner@suse.de
- update to GIMP 2.3 Release Candidate 3 (#327516)
* Changes in GIMP 2.4.0-rc3:
- use the new format for storing recently used files
- added conversion options to the color profile conversion plug-in
- allow to disable the toolbox menu on all platforms
- further improved handling of the JPEG settings
- switch tabs when hovering over them
- added a PDB function to remove the alpha channel from a layer
- plug-in previews remember the state of the Preview checkbox
- allow to grow the image/layer using the Crop tool
* Changes in GIMP 2.4.0-rc2:
- more improvements and bug fixes in the rectangle tools
- antialias the display for zoom levels between 100%% and 200%
- fix zoomed-out display problems
- improve handling of JPEG settings
- fix script-fu error reporting
- on OS X, get rid of menubars in windows and use the global menubar
- fix plug-ins using GimpZoomPreview
- throw properly catchable exceptions from foreign script-fu function
(like PDB wrappers)
* Changes in GIMP 2.4.0-rc1:
- further improvement to the Print plug-in
- completed the color management functionality for 2.4
- store JPEG setting with the image and use them when saving as JPEG
- further improved the rectangle tools, in particular handling of the
fixed aspect ratio
- added color profile selector widget
- further improved the display quality for zoomed-out views
* Tue Sep 11 2007 - stbinner@suse.de
- add Conflict with gimp-lang (#307289)
* Mon Jul 30 2007 - maw@suse.de
- Update to version 2.3.19:
+ support long layer names in PSD files
+ improved EXIF handling in the JPEG file plug-in
+ added control for the playback speed in the Animation Playback plug-in
+ avoid needless image preview invalidation
+ allow to edit the image comment in the Image Properties dialog
+ further improved rectangle tools
+ made JPEG save parameters user-configurable
+ avoid color conversions between identical ICC color profiles
+ improved Print plug-in
+ improved loading and saving of indexed TGA images
+ temporarily show the hidden image statusbar while the progress is active
+ added support for loading .abr v6 Photoshop brushes
+ improved usability of color scales
+ improved display quality of zoomed-out image view
+ improved import of multi-page TIFF files
+ reduced rounding errors in Blur routines (core and plug-ins)
+ further improved parameter checks in the PDB
+ added support for loading .abr v2 Photoshop brushes
+ improved border behavior of the Blur tool
+ show the brush outline at the Clone tool's source position
+ added libgimpbase API to retrieve the user's Pictures folder
+ add a shortcut to the user's Pictures folder to the file-chooser dialog
+ improved the quality of the Motion Blur filter
+ save paths in TIFF files
+ let the Screenshot plug-in name the new layer after the window
+ use memory slices to reduce memory fragmentation
+ some code cleanup
+ lots of bug fixes
